Thunder Add Former Idaho Steelhead for Stretch Run

March 23, 2012 - Central Hockey League (CHL)
Wichita Thunder News Release


Wichita, KS (March 23rd) - The Wichita Thunder of the Central Hockey League announced Friday that forward Garett Bembridge signed a contract.

Bembridge, 30, was drafted by the NHL's New York Rangers in the 1999 NHL Entry Draft and again in the 2001 draft by the Calgary Flames. Bembridge had an impressive junior career, playing in his hometown for the Saskatoon Blades. In three full seasons with the Blades, he scored 88 goals and 186 points in 212 games.

The Melfort, Saskatchewan native spent two different seasons in Idaho of the ECHL, being named a starter and assistant captain for the 2006 ECHL All-Star Game. Over the course of 52 games played with the Steelheads in 2005-06, Bembridge scored 75 points (36g-39a), and split time with the AHL's Portland Pirates and Syracuse Crunch. He played under former Thunder coach Derek Laxdal in 2005-06 and rejoined the Steelheads in 2008-09 where he was a teammate of Thunder defenseman Travis Wight.

Bembridge has 239 games of AHL experience in his career and tallied up 74 points (35g-39a) with the Saint John Flames, Lowell Lock Monsters, Syracuse, and Portland.

He played the 2004-05 season overseas with Crimmitschau ETC of the German Elite League and began the 2007-08 season with Schwenningen ERC, notching a European total 70 points (31g-39a) in 74 games played. He left Germany mid-way through 2007-08 and joined the ECHL's Utah Grizzlies where he recorded 28 points (11g-17a) in 38 games played.
